又是一把过啊,特此纪念下~

字符串指针和string变量的对应- -

╮(╯▽╰)╭学艺不精。。感觉得重新学一遍C++

#include <iostream>
#include <string>
using namespace std;bool isVowel(char ch)
{return (ch=='a'||ch=='o'||ch=='e'||ch=='i'||ch=='u'||ch=='y');
}
int syllableNumInAWord(string str)
{int num=0;char *chPtr=&str[0];while(*chPtr!='\0'){while(*chPtr!='\0'&&!isVowel(*chPtr))chPtr++;if(isVowel(*chPtr))num++;while(*chPtr!='\0'&&isVowel(*chPtr))chPtr++;}return num;
}int main()
{string str;char chs[201]={0};char* ch;while(getline(cin,str)){if(str=="e/o/i")break;//int i;for(i=0;i<str.length();i++)chs[i]=str[i];chs[i]='\0';ch=&str[0];int i=0;while(*ch!='/'&&*ch!='\0'){chs[i++]=*ch;ch++;}chs[i]='\0';if(syllableNumInAWord(chs)!=5){cout<<"1"<<endl;continue;}ch++;i=0;while(*ch!='/'&&*ch!='\0'){chs[i++]=*ch;ch++;}chs[i]='\0';if(syllableNumInAWord(chs)!=7){cout<<"2"<<endl;continue;}ch++;i=0;while(*ch!='\0'){chs[i++]=*ch;ch++;}chs[i]='\0';if(syllableNumInAWord(chs)!=5){cout<<"3"<<endl;continue;}cout<<"Y"<<endl;}return 0;
}

ZOJ1713 Haiku Review相关推荐

  1. zoj 1713 Haiku Review

    //这题属于字符串简单题,就是找出输入字符串的元音字符(a, e, i, o, u, y), //连续两个元音当做一个元音来计算! // If the haiku is not correct, yo ...

  2. POJ前面的题目算法思路【转】

    1000 A+B Problem 送分题 49% 2005-5-7 1001 Exponentiation 高精度 85% 2005-5-7 1002 487-3279 n/a 90% 2005-5- ...

  3. POJ 超详细分类

    POJ 各题算法 1000    A+B Problem            送分题     49%    2005-5-7 1001    Exponentiation         高精度   ...

  4. 如何在团队中做好Code Review

    一.Code Review的好处 想要做好Code Review,必须让参与的工程师充分认识到Code Review的好处 1.互相学习,彼此成就 无论是高手云集的架构师团队,还是以CURD为主的业务 ...

  5. git review devops过程

    自己搭建的devops环境是gitlab/gerrit/jenkins 1. 首先自己checkout一个自己的代码分支,一般不要在master上做直接修改 2. 修改后git add file,   ...

  6. Google是如何做Code Review的?| CSDN原力计划

    作者 | 帅昕 xindoo 编辑 | 屠敏 出品 | CSDN 博客 我和几个小伙伴一起翻译了Google前一段时间放出来的Google's Engineering Practices docume ...

  7. 刚进美团,就被各种Code Review,真的有必要吗?

    点击关注公众号,Java干货及时送达 众所周知,Code Review是开发过程中一个非常重要的环节,但是很多公司或者团队是没有这一环节的,今天笔者结合自己所在团队,浅谈Code Review的价值及 ...

  8. 刚入职,就被各种 Code Review,真的有必要吗?

    点击上方蓝色"方志朋",选择"设为星标" 回复"666"获取独家整理的学习资料! 来源:juejin.cn/post/ 6882333635 ...

  9. 有必要做 Code Review 吗???

    点击上方蓝色"方志朋",选择"设为星标" 回复"666"获取独家整理的学习资料!作者:梨香 链接:https://juejin.im/pos ...

最新文章

  1. 定义AI,麦卡锡、图灵、乔丹...我们听谁的?
  2. WCF访问iis元数据库失败--解决方法
  3. 从零开始入门 K8s | Kubernetes 网络概念及策略控制
  4. java c c 的应用_javac 简单应用
  5. 数据结构与算法 -- 时间复杂度
  6. RequestParam注解
  7. Servlet 流程控制
  8. 蒸汽管道图纸符号_库尔勒蒸汽连续动疏水装置(架空)(长输低能耗)
  9. 前端代码编辑器 sublime text 4 for Mac v4.0(4114) 中文设置
  10. python数学符号表示方法_用Python学数学之Sympy代数符号运算
  11. 深圳市及各区人才补贴
  12. 从技术问题变成RPWT -----------------猛禽
  13. 【搜索力】提高你搜索能力的必备技巧
  14. Mysql支持translate函数吗_Oracle-函数-translate
  15. MS-DOS系统下的autoexec.bat
  16. 中国电子学会2022年12月份青少年软件编程Python等级考试试卷三级真题(含答案)
  17. 《人人都是产品经理》之我也是产品经理
  18. 瑞幸咖啡贵不贵?咖啡不贵,商业却很贵
  19. Java相关知识点总结
  20. PHPExcel导出Excel基本操作,实现设置字体、合并单元格、加粗等功能

热门文章

  1. 前端随笔:Js赋值取值事件没有反应,可能是版本问题
  2. 新《三国》的两点观后感
  3. 猿创征文|国产数据库之达梦数据库安装使用
  4. the parking lot should be reformed
  5. Dancing Links 模板
  6. java实现斐波那契数列求解办法
  7. vim快速设置自动缩进
  8. copilot使用教程-全新版
  9. 串口打印问题,各位大侠帮帮忙!
  10. HTML5制作信息登记表